965,475 is a composite number, odd.
965,475 (nine hundred sixty-five thousand four hundred seventy-five) is an odd 6-digit number. It is a composite number with 36 divisors, and factors as 3² × 5² × 7 × 613. Its proper divisors sum to 1,014,061,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xEBB63.
